كتاب اللقطة
The Book of Lost and Found Items
" ضَالَّةُ الإِبِلِ الْمَكْتُومَةِ غَرَامَتُهَا وَمِثْلُهَا مَعَهَا "
The Prophet (ﷺ) said: He who hides a stray camel shall pay a fine, and a like compensation with it.
